POSITION DESCRIPTION:
The incumbent will report directly to the Activities Director (Therapy Aide Supervisor).
- Assist with developing, providing, implementation and properly documenting an ongoing program of activities designed to meet, in accordance with the comprehensive assessment, the interests and the physical, mental, and psychosocial well-being of each resident daily including personal contact with a varying resident population and a varied work schedule that may include weekends, evenings, and holidays.
- Assist with the development and implementation of a program that improves or maintains the physical, mental, and psychosocial well-being of the residents.
- Assist with developing an activity plan for each resident.
- Responsible for maintaining all documentation of all activity plans.
- Assist with nourishments and transporting residents to meal service areas; provide snacks within the resident's diet plan.
- Follow established performance standards and perform duties according to policies and procedures.
- Observe all facility safety and infection control policies and procedures.
- Maintain confidentiality of residents.
- Responsible for ensuring the activity space, equipment and supplies for the program are safe and adequate for individual and/or group activities use.
- Perform other related duties in an effective, timely, professional manner as assigned.
- Attend and comlete all in-service program classes as assigned.
- Follow Residents Rights' policy at all times.
